Homes Near the Best Tampa Elementary SchoolsCovered by the Hillsborough County Public School District, Tampa is home to one of the largest public school districts in the entire nation. Well more than 200,000 students attend school in the district, and it also happens to be the county’s largest employer.

The district includes 136 traditional K-5 elementary schools and nine K-8 schools. Parents considering a move to the area are often looking for a home and neighborhood close to high-performing schools, and several Tampa elementary schools make the list. In fact, several of the district’s elementary schools get high marks when it comes to student performance. 

Grady Elementary School

One of the highest rated public elementary schools in Tampa is Grady Elementary School. This building serves more than 500 students and has a student-teacher ratio of approximately 14-to-1.

Niche.com gives Grady an overall “A” grade. The school received high marks for academics, its teachers and its diversity. About 80-percent of students in this highly-rated public school are considered to be proficient in reading and math.

MacFarlane Park Magnet School

Another top performing school for younger students in Tampa is MacFarlane Park Magnet School. Niche also gives MacFarlane Park an overall “A”. The school received an “A+” for diversity, an “A” for academics and a “B+” for teachers. 

The school serves around 370 students from grades K-5, with a student-teacher ratio of around 15-to-one. About 82-percent of students at MacFarlane are considered to be proficient in reading and math.

Chiles Elementary School

Not to be overlooked, Chiles Elementary School in Tampa serves nearly 900 students, with a student-teacher ratio of around 16-to-one. Niche gives Chiles Elementary an overall “A-“.

The school received an “A+” for diversity, an “A” for academics and a “B+” for its teachers. About 83-percent of students are proficient in math and about 76-percent of students at Chiles are proficient in reading. The school serves kids in grades kindergarten through fifth grade.

Roland Park Magnet School

Another Tampa magnet school also ranks high. Roland Park Magnet School received an “A-“ from Niche.com. The school serves around 770 students in kindergarten through eighth grade. 

Roland Park received an “A+” for diversity and an “A-“ for academics and teachers. This highly-rated magnet school boasts a math proficiency rate of around 81-percent, and a reading proficiency rate of around 78-percent.

Gorrie Elementary School

Gorrie Elementary School serves kids from pre-K through fifth grade in Tampa. The public elementary school received an overall Niche grade of “A- “. This includes an “A” for academics, and an “A-“ for diversity and teachers. 

Gorrie has around 570 students and boasts a student-teacher ratio of around 15-to-one. About 86-percent of the school’s students are proficient in math. Around 84-percent are proficient in reading.
